How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fox Hills?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fox Hills Studio Apartments | $2,102 | $1,099 | $3,882 |
| Fox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,160 | $1,516 | $5,783 |
Fox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,820 | $1,985 | $7,520 |
| Fox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,860 | $2,400 | $8,950 |
| Fox Hills 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,548 | $6,295 | $7,999 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Fox Hills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Fox Hills with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Fox Hills is at 527 Hyde Park Blvd listed at $2,100.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Fox Hills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Fox Hills is $3,820.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Fox Hills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Fox Hills is a 1,431 square feet unit starting from $6,872 at Runway Playa Vista.
What is the average size for Fox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Fox Hills is currently 1,078 sq ft.
